excel怎么在工具栏里打字

excel怎么在工具栏里打字

在Excel工具栏里打字的方法包括:自定义快速访问工具栏、使用VBA代码、添加自定义按钮、使用RibbonX编辑器。其中,自定义快速访问工具栏是最简单且无需编程知识的方法。

要在Excel工具栏里打字,可以通过自定义快速访问工具栏的方式实现。具体步骤如下:首先,打开Excel,右键点击快速访问工具栏的空白处,选择“自定义快速访问工具栏”。在弹出的对话框中,找到“从下列位置选择命令”下拉菜单,选择“所有命令”。然后,找到并选择“自定义文本框”命令,添加到快速访问工具栏。最后,点击“确定”,即可在工具栏中添加一个可以输入文字的文本框。

接下来,我们将详细介绍更多在Excel工具栏中打字的方法和相关知识。

一、自定义快速访问工具栏

1. 快速访问工具栏简介

快速访问工具栏(Quick Access Toolbar,QAT)是Excel界面中一个可以放置常用命令按钮的小工具栏,通常位于Excel窗口的左上角。通过自定义快速访问工具栏,我们可以将一些常用的命令和功能放置在此处,方便快速使用。

2. 添加自定义文本框

在快速访问工具栏中添加自定义文本框的具体步骤如下:

  • 打开Excel,右键点击快速访问工具栏的空白处。
  • 选择“自定义快速访问工具栏”选项。
  • 在弹出的对话框中,找到“从下列位置选择命令”下拉菜单,选择“所有命令”。
  • 在命令列表中找到并选择“自定义文本框”命令。
  • 点击“添加”按钮,将其添加到快速访问工具栏。
  • 最后,点击“确定”按钮,完成自定义。

通过上述步骤,可以在快速访问工具栏中添加一个文本框,用户可以在此文本框中输入文字。

二、使用VBA代码

1. VBA简介

VBA(Visual Basic for Applications)是一种用于编写宏和自动化任务的编程语言,它内嵌在Microsoft Office应用程序中。通过使用VBA代码,可以实现一些更高级的定制功能,包括在工具栏中添加文本输入框。

2. 编写VBA代码

下面是一个简单的VBA代码示例,用于在Excel工具栏中添加一个自定义按钮和文本框:

Sub AddTextBoxToToolbar()

Dim cb As CommandBar

Dim cbControl As CommandBarControl

Set cb = Application.CommandBars.Add(Name:="CustomToolbar", Position:=msoBarTop, Temporary:=True)

Set cbControl = cb.Controls.Add(Type:=msoControlEditBox)

cbControl.Caption = "输入文字"

cbControl.OnAction = "TextBoxAction"

cb.Visible = True

End Sub

Sub TextBoxAction()

Dim txtValue As String

txtValue = CommandBars("CustomToolbar").Controls("输入文字").Text

MsgBox "你输入的文字是: " & txtValue

End Sub

3. 运行VBA代码

  • 打开Excel,按Alt + F11键打开VBA编辑器。
  • 在VBA编辑器中,插入一个新的模块(Insert > Module)。
  • 将上述代码粘贴到模块中。
  • 关闭VBA编辑器,返回Excel界面。
  • 按Alt + F8键打开宏对话框,选择“AddTextBoxToToolbar”宏并运行。

通过运行上述VBA代码,可以在Excel工具栏中添加一个自定义的文本框和按钮,用户可以在文本框中输入文字,并点击按钮执行相应的操作。

三、添加自定义按钮

1. 自定义按钮简介

在Excel中,除了使用文本框外,还可以通过添加自定义按钮来实现特定功能。这些按钮可以放置在快速访问工具栏或功能区(Ribbon)中,通过点击按钮执行相应的操作。

2. 添加自定义按钮步骤

  • 打开Excel,右键点击快速访问工具栏的空白处。
  • 选择“自定义功能区”选项。
  • 在弹出的对话框中,选择一个选项卡和组,在组下方点击“新建按钮”。
  • 设置按钮的名称和图标,并为按钮指定一个宏。

3. 编写自定义按钮的宏

例如,下面是一个简单的宏,用于在按下自定义按钮时弹出一个输入框,用户可以在输入框中输入文字:

Sub CustomButtonAction()

Dim txtValue As String

txtValue = InputBox("请输入文字:", "自定义按钮")

MsgBox "你输入的文字是: " & txtValue

End Sub

通过上述步骤,可以在Excel工具栏或功能区中添加一个自定义按钮,用户可以通过点击按钮输入文字并执行相应操作。

四、使用RibbonX编辑器

1. RibbonX编辑器简介

RibbonX编辑器是一种用于自定义Excel功能区(Ribbon)的工具,通过编辑XML文件,可以实现更高级的定制功能。RibbonX编辑器可以用来在Excel功能区中添加自定义控件,包括文本框、按钮等。

2. 安装RibbonX编辑器

首先,下载安装RibbonX编辑器,可以通过搜索引擎找到相关的下载链接并进行安装。

3. 编辑Ribbon XML文件

安装完成后,打开RibbonX编辑器,创建一个新的Excel Ribbon项目。在项目中,编辑Ribbon XML文件,添加自定义控件,例如文本框和按钮。下面是一个简单的Ribbon XML文件示例:

<customUI xmlns="http://schemas.microsoft.com/office/2006/01/customui">

<ribbon>

<tabs>

<tab id="customTab" label="自定义选项卡">

<group id="customGroup" label="自定义组">

<editBox id="customTextBox" label="输入文字" onChange="OnTextChange" />

<button id="customButton" label="提交" onAction="OnButtonClick" />

</group>

</tab>

</tabs>

</ribbon>

</customUI>

4. 编写回调函数

在RibbonX编辑器中,编写相应的VBA回调函数,用于处理文本框和按钮的事件。例如:

Sub OnTextChange(control As IRibbonControl, text As String)

MsgBox "文本框内容已更改: " & text

End Sub

Sub OnButtonClick(control As IRibbonControl)

MsgBox "按钮已点击"

End Sub

通过上述步骤,可以使用RibbonX编辑器在Excel功能区中添加自定义文本框和按钮,实现更高级的功能定制。

五、总结

在Excel工具栏里打字的方法有多种,包括自定义快速访问工具栏、使用VBA代码、添加自定义按钮、使用RibbonX编辑器等。自定义快速访问工具栏是最简单的方法,适合不具备编程知识的用户;使用VBA代码和RibbonX编辑器则适合需要实现更高级功能的用户。通过掌握这些方法,用户可以根据实际需求选择合适的方式,在Excel工具栏中添加文本框和按钮,提高工作效率。

相关问答FAQs:

1. 在Excel工具栏中如何找到打字工具?
您可以在Excel工具栏中找到打字工具,它通常位于“插入”或“开始”选项卡下的“文本”组中。可以通过单击相应的选项卡来展开该组,然后选择打字工具进行使用。

2. 如何在Excel工具栏上添加打字工具?
如果您在Excel工具栏上找不到打字工具,可以自定义工具栏并将其添加到工具栏上。要这样做,您可以右键单击工具栏上的任何区域,然后选择“自定义工具栏”。在弹出的对话框中,您可以选择“命令”选项卡,并从左侧的列表中找到打字工具,然后将其拖动到您想要的位置。

3. 如何在Excel中使用打字工具?
使用打字工具时,您可以在Excel工作表中直接输入文本。选择打字工具后,将鼠标指针移动到所需位置,并单击一次以开始输入。您可以输入任意文本,并使用键盘上的删除键或退格键进行编辑。完成后,按下回车键或选择其他工具以结束输入。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/5004423

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部